What Does This Mean in Texting?

WDRWith Due Respect
WDR is an internet slang that stands for "With Due Respect". It is often used in online conversations or chats to show politeness or to preface a statement that may be critical or controversial.

Example:

Person A: "I don't think your idea is going to work."

Person B: "WDR, I disagree. I think it has potential."

In this example, Person B uses WDR to preface their disagreement with Person A's idea while still showing respect for their opinion.
